Is it ok to upgrade the control panel firmware on my Wolf CT30G/S Gas Cooktop for improved performance?
Upgrading the control panel firmware on your Wolf CT30G/S Gas Cooktop is generally not recommended or necessary. Here are some reasons why:
1. Lack of Availability: Manufacturers like Wolf typically do not provide user-accessible firmware updates for their gas cooktops. Firmware updates are more common for electronic devices like smartphones and computers, not for home appliances like gas cooktops.
2. Complexity and Risk: Firmware updates can be complex processes that require specialized tools and knowledge. Attempting to upgrade firmware without proper guidance or equipment can lead to errors, malfunctions, or even permanent damage to the appliance.
3. Stability: Gas cooktops are designed to operate reliably and safely without frequent firmware updates. Manufacturers rigorously test and certify their products to meet safety and performance standards. Introducing unauthorized firmware changes can compromise the stability and safety of the appliance.
4. Warranty Considerations: Modifying or attempting to upgrade firmware on your gas cooktop may void its warranty. Manufacturers typically specify that only authorized technicians should perform firmware-related work to maintain warranty coverage.
5. Professional Service: If you believe your gas cooktop requires any updates, repairs, or adjustments, it is advisable to contact Wolf's customer support or schedule a service visit with an authorized technician. They have the expertise and tools to diagnose and address any issues while preserving the appliance's safety and functionality.
In summary, it is generally not recommended to attempt a control panel firmware upgrade on your Wolf CT30G/S Gas Cooktop. These appliances are designed to work reliably and safely without user-introduced firmware changes. If you encounter any issues with your cooktop, it's best to rely on professional service and authorized technicians to diagnose and address them properly, while also preserving your warranty coverage.
